I'd scan the ECU to check for other codes; there probably is one if there's an idle problem. I believe the ECU may go into "limp" mode in cases of detonation or lean mixtures.

What I meant by check the plugs was to inspect them for signs of detonation or lean fuel mixtures. Running too lean usually causes the porcelain center to go really white (tan is normal), though if the plugs are new they probably aren't dirty yet anyway. Detonation will cause little silvery specks (like pepper) to show on the plugs; this is aluminum dust that being blasted off the pistons.
